Diaphus suborbitalis Weber, 1913
Diaphus suborbitalis
photo by Shao, K.T.

Family:  Myctophidae (Lanternfishes), subfamily: Diaphinae
Max. size:  7.3 cm SL (male/unsexed)
Environment:  pelagic-oceanic; marine; depth range 387 - 1537 m
Distribution:  Indo-West Pacific: widely distributed in the region. South China Sea and East China Sea (Ref.74511).
Diagnosis:   
Biology:  Lipid content is 7.9 % in fresh body weight and wax ester is 3.7 % in total lipids (Ref. 9193).
IUCN Red List Status: Least Concern (LC); Date assessed: 26 June 2018 Ref. (130435)
Threat to humans:  harmless
Country info:  Collected from China Sea near Sombrero I., Batangas (Ref. 280), USNM 93162 (holotype of D. streetsi). Collected during the Hearst Expedition 2011 done off Batangas and Mindoro, off SW Luzon (Ref. 95664).
